For the longest time now - over 6 months - the $200 "corded mobile connector" has been out of stock at the Tesla online shop. I finally realized it is available there as the $230 "mobile connector", which includes two adapters, the NEMA 5-15 for up to 125 volts and the NEMA 4-50 for up to 240 volts, and a storage bag. I had been waiting for the $200 connector. I finally decided it may be discontinued for the moment. The 2 adapters are for Tesla chargers.

I own a Tesla and have an Emporia! Emporia for the win! Got mine just over a year ago and have been using it to charge my MYP (that I took delivery a year ago today). As Tom said the whole Emporia lineup is really nice system to monitor your whole house usage. You can see your power usage from your EV charger, and up to 16 circuits by second, minute, day, week, month and year. And for fellow data nerds, you can export the data to drill down even more. Love our TESLA Mobile Charger. Easily keeps BOTH of our TESLAs charged. We even have it throttled from 32A down to 24A, and it’s still plenty for our typical once a week overnight charge. In three years, it has never failed us. Beautifully simple and cost-efficient solution. Even has the North American Charging Standard connector built right in, so zero clumsy adapters! Plugs directly into the standard NEMA 6-50 outlet on a 40A circuit (we didn’t fall for the NEMA 14-50 scam since this outlet is solely used for EV charging).

Putting our eggs in the fossil-fuel basket causes tremendous harm. You say that obviously these cars can't charge at the same time, but I would encourage you to research the topic. Car charging is one of the most manageable of electric loads. When was the last time we fretted about all turning on our electric stoves at the same time? It could be a problem, but in practice it is not. Car owners will be able to opt into demand-response such that all they care about is having the car fully charged when they need it.
